Review, Deadly Offerings by Alexa Grace





Format: Ebook provided by author for review


Anne Mason thinks she’ll be safe living in the Midwest building a wind farm. She may be dead wrong. Someone is dumping bodies in her corn field and telling Anne they are gifts—for her!


As the body count rises, Anne realizes a cold-blooded serial killer is patiently waiting and watching her every move. And he won’t stop until he ends her life. It is clear there are no limits to this killer’s thirst for revenge or how far he will go to get it.


Michael Brandt, the ruggedly handsome new County Prosecutor, is the last person Anne can trust, but may offer her only chance at survival from a psychopathic killer. But will she survive the passion that rages between them?


Anne is in the process of a divorce. Her friends take her to the bar to let loose a little bit and she sees a handsome guy across the room. She is instantly attracted, but not yet ready to jump into the dating scene. Then she sees him again – in court as her soon to be ex-husband’s attorney! And wait, he shows up again and again! Michael is showing up everywhere, and seemingly always at the precisely perfect moment.

Anne and Michael are a power couple in the making. There is great chemistry, a great sexual tension, and enough drama to fill a …corn field. It’s a good thing that Michael is as persistent as he is, because he is definitely going to need it with the relationship-shy Anne. Messy divorces can do that to you. But every time these two are around each other you know it’s meant to be. I really loved how Anne is always first on Michael’s mind. He is tough and strong, yet caring and sensitive to her emotions and needs. Anne, on the other hand, began to become a bit frustrating. She is obviously attracted to Michael, but she ignores all of her own emotional and physical cues (not to mention his) and keeps thinking of him just as her ex’s attorney. Like come on girl! Get it together and kiss him!

This book has a really great mystery, with just a touch of horror in the form of a serial killer. I was really happy to see I was wrong (repeatedly) about who the killer was. That is definitely something I always appreciate when it comes to a murder mystery. The serial killer is super creepy and it seems like they are always one step ahead of the game. But then this story has so much more into it. There is a budding romance building. Not to mention another that will spin off into the sequel.

During the beginning of the book I felt it moved a bit fast. The number of events that happened in just the first chapter was quite high. But it quickly begins to even out and it turned into quite the page turner. I finished this in two days and I thought it was a really good story. I definitely recommend this if you are into romantic suspense novels!
